KOTA KINABALU: Sabah has launched a 10-year Bornean Sun Bear Action Plan 2025–2034 to safeguard the endangered species through targeted conservation efforts.

Unveiled by the Sabah Wildlife Department and the Bornean Sun Bear Conservation Centre (BSBCC), the plan addresses threats such as habitat loss and poaching.

The initiative also aligns with international conservation standards, reinforcing Sabah’s commitment to protecting Malaysia’s only bear species.

Key measures include forest protection, stricter law enforcement, and public education to enhance awareness and advocacy.

Designed as a dual-purpose strategy, the plan aims to preserve sun bears while sustaining Sabah’s rich biodiversity.
